服务器开发三要素:语言优选·函数高效·变量精管
发布时间:2026-04-10 10:16:34 所属栏目:语言 来源:DaWei
导读:AI生成计划图,仅供参考 在服务器开发中,选择合适的编程语言是奠定项目成功的基础。不同语言在性能、生态和并发处理上各有优劣。例如,Go语言以简洁语法和强大的并发支持著称,适合高吞吐量的网络服务;Rust则凭
|
AI生成计划图,仅供参考 在服务器开发中,选择合适的编程语言是奠定项目成功的基础。不同语言在性能、生态和并发处理上各有优劣。例如,Go语言以简洁语法和强大的并发支持著称,适合高吞吐量的网络服务;Rust则凭借内存安全与极致性能,成为对稳定性要求极高的系统的首选。开发者应根据业务场景、团队熟悉度和长期维护成本综合判断,避免盲目追求热门而忽视实际需求。函数设计的高效性直接影响系统响应速度与可维护性。一个高效的函数应职责单一、逻辑清晰,避免嵌套过深或重复计算。通过合理拆分功能模块,将复杂逻辑分解为多个小函数,不仅提升代码可读性,也便于单元测试与错误排查。同时,函数参数应尽量精简,避免传递冗余数据,减少不必要的内存开销与调用损耗。 变量管理是代码质量的重要体现。过度使用全局变量或命名模糊的临时变量,容易引发状态混乱与潜在漏洞。应坚持“最小作用域”原则,仅在必要时声明变量,并使用具有明确语义的命名方式。对于频繁使用的值,可考虑缓存或复用机制,减少重复创建对象带来的性能损耗。合理使用常量与配置项,也能增强代码的可配置性与可读性。 语言、函数与变量三者相辅相成:语言提供基础框架,函数实现核心逻辑,变量承载运行状态。三者协同优化,才能构建出稳定、高效、易维护的服务器系统。真正的开发智慧,不在于堆砌复杂功能,而在于以简洁、清晰、严谨的方式解决问题。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
推荐文章
站长推荐

